Platensina zodiacalis

Platensina zodiacalis is a species of tephritid or fruit flies in the genus Platensina of the family Tephritidae.

[3] The taxon's scientific description was first published in 1913 by Mario Bezzi.

Sri Lanka, Nepal to Laos, Malaysia, Philippines, Indonesia, North Australia.
